China Science and Technology City is Mianyang City. It is the only science and technology city in my country approved by the Party Central Committee and the State Council. It is an important national defense scientific research and electronic industry production base in my country.
Mianyang, known as "Fucheng" and "Mianzhou" in ancient times, is the hometown of the world-renowned great romantic poet Li Bai. Since the Emperor Gaozu of the Han Dynasty established Fu County in 201 BC, it has a history of more than 2,200 years. It has always been the seat of county and prefecture. Later, it was named "Mianyang" because the city site is located in the south of Mianshan Mountain.
Mianyang City is located in the northwest of the Sichuan Basin, in the middle and upper reaches of the Fujiang River. It borders Qingchuan County and Jiange County of Guangyuan City to the east and Nannan County and Xichong County of Nanchong City; Shehong County of Suining City to the south; Luojiang County, Zhongjiang County and Mianzhu City of Deyang City to the west; and Aba Tibetan and Qiang Autonomous Prefecture to the northwest. It borders Wen County in Gansu Province. The geographical coordinates are: 30°42′~33°03′ north latitude, 103°45′~105°43′ east longitude. Mianyang City is in the shape of a northwest-southeast strip, about 144 kilometers wide from east to west and about 296 kilometers long from north to south.
